Some manufacturers disable the UART port on production models to prevent tampering. Look at the motherboard of your STB near the RX/TX pins. If you see two open solder pads labeled JP or boot mode, you may need to bridge them with a piece of wire while powering on to force the chip into its flashing state. The error message is a low-level diagnostic prompt generated during embedded device flashing or unbricking operations. It indicates that the target processor's read-only memory boot loader ( BootROM ) entered a state where it waits to download binary instructions over a serial interface, but the data transmission pipeline from the host computer to the Set-Top Box (STB) receiver port has stalled or completely failed.
